export default class DataViewBox extends HTMLElement {
constructor() {
super();
this.attachShadow({ mode: 'open' });
}
raiseHover = (event) => {
const hoverEvent = new Event('hover');
hoverEvent.relativeOffset = Number(event.currentTarget.dataset.offset);
hoverEvent.absoluteOffset = this.dataView.byteOffset + Number(event.currentTarget.dataset.offset);
hoverEvent.details = this.details[Number(event.currentTarget.dataset.offset)];
this.dispatchEvent(hoverEvent);
};
get dataView() {
return this._dataView;
}
set dataView(/** @type {DataView} */ dataView) {
this._dataView = dataView;
this.render();
}
async render() {
const link = document.createElement('link');
link.rel = 'stylesheet';
link.href = import.meta.url.replace(/.js$/, '.css');
this.shadowRoot.append(link);
const columnCount = 16;
const rowCount = Math.floor(this._dataView.byteLength / columnCount);
let lineDiv;
let lineCount = 0;
while (!lineDiv || (this.getAttribute('no-virtualization') !== null ? lineCount < rowCount : lineDiv.offsetTop < this.offsetHeight)) {
lineDiv = document.createElement('div');
for (let index = 0; index < columnCount; index++) {
const cellHexSpan = document.createElement('span');
cellHexSpan.className = 'cellHexSpan';
cellHexSpan.addEventListener('mouseover', this.raiseHover);
lineDiv.append(cellHexSpan);
const cellDecSpan = document.createElement('span');
cellDecSpan.className = 'cellDecSpan';
cellDecSpan.addEventListener('mouseover', this.raiseHover);
lineDiv.append(cellDecSpan);
const cellAsciiSpan = document.createElement('span');
cellAsciiSpan.className = 'cellAsciiSpan';
cellAsciiSpan.addEventListener('mouseover', this.raiseHover);
lineDiv.append(cellAsciiSpan);
}
this.shadowRoot.append(lineDiv);
lineCount++;
// Wait for the element to be added to the DOM so `offsetTop` is up-to-date
await new Promise(resolve => window.requestAnimationFrame(resolve));
}
this.lineHeight = lineDiv.clientHeight;
this.lineCount = lineCount;
this.update();
if (this.getAttribute('no-virtualization') === null) {
this.addEventListener('scroll', this.update);
}
}
update() {
const columnCount = 16;
const rowCount = Math.floor(this._dataView.byteLength / columnCount);
const offsetCount = Math.floor(this._dataView.byteOffset / columnCount);
const hiddenCount = this.getAttribute('no-virtualization') !== null ? 0 : Math.floor(this.scrollTop / this.lineHeight);
// TODO: Add or remove rows as needed if the viewport changed (so that resize handler can use `render` too)
// TODO: Reorder rows in groups as they come off screen instead of updating contents of all
for (let index = 0; index < this.lineCount; index++) {
const lineIndex = hiddenCount + index;
for (let subindex = 0; subindex < columnCount; subindex++) {
const byte = this._dataView.getUint8(lineIndex * columnCount + subindex);
let color;
let title;
let onClick;
if (this.details && this.details[lineIndex * columnCount + subindex]) {
color = this.details[lineIndex * columnCount + subindex].color;
title = this.details[lineIndex * columnCount + subindex].title;
onClick = this.details[lineIndex * columnCount + subindex].onClick;
}
const cellHexSpan = this.shadowRoot.children[index + 1].children[subindex * 3];
cellHexSpan.classList.toggle('zero', byte === 0);
cellHexSpan.classList.toggle('leading-zero', byte < 16);
cellHexSpan.title = title;
cellHexSpan.style.background = color;
cellHexSpan.dataset.offset = lineIndex * columnCount + subindex;
cellHexSpan.textContent = byte.toString(16);
cellHexSpan.addEventListener('click', onClick);
const cellDecSpan = this.shadowRoot.children[index + 1].children[subindex * 3 + 1];
cellDecSpan.classList.toggle('zero', byte === 0);
cellDecSpan.title = title;
cellDecSpan.style.background = color;
cellDecSpan.dataset.offset = lineIndex * columnCount + subindex;
cellDecSpan.textContent = byte;
cellDecSpan.addEventListener('click', onClick);
const cellAsciiSpan = this.shadowRoot.children[index + 1].children[subindex * 3 + 2];
cellAsciiSpan.classList.toggle('empty', byte < 32 || byte > 126);
cellAsciiSpan.title = title;
cellAsciiSpan.style.background = color;
cellAsciiSpan.dataset.offset = lineIndex * columnCount + subindex;
cellAsciiSpan.textContent = byte >= 32 && byte <= 126 ? String.fromCharCode(byte) : ' ';
cellAsciiSpan.textContent = cellAsciiSpan.textContent === ' ' ? '_' : cellAsciiSpan.textContent;
cellAsciiSpan.addEventListener('click', onClick);
}
}
const idealHeight = rowCount * this.lineHeight;
const padHeight = idealHeight - this.lineCount * this.lineHeight;
const headHeight = Math.min(this.scrollTop, padHeight);
const footHeight = padHeight - headHeight;
this.style.paddingTop = headHeight + 'px';
this.style.paddingBottom = footHeight + 'px';
}
}
customElements.define('th-dataviewbox', DataViewBox);
